The National Minimum Wage Amendment Act, which introduces a new N70,000 national minimum wage, has been passed into law by the Senate. The Senate on Tuesday speedily passed the National Minimum Wage Act 2019 (Amendment Bill) This followed the presentation and adoption of a report on the bill by the leader of the Senate, Opeyemi Bamidele (APC-Ekiti). The bill which was transmitted to the Senate by President Bola Tinubu on July 23 was given accelerated consideration, resulting in its first and second reading in line with Senate rule 80. The Group Chief Executive Officer (GCEO) of the Nigerian National Petroleum Company (NNPC) Limited, Mele Kyari, has denied owning a blending plant in Malta with the exception of a local mini-agricultural venture. Kyari stated this on Tuesday, reacting to claims by the President of the Dangote Group, Alhaji Aliko Dangote, that some officials of the NNPC have blending plants in Malta. Amid the crisis surrounding his $20bn refinery, Dangote had said: Some of the terminals, some of the NNPC people and some traders have opened blending plants somewhere off Malta. Andy Murray has confirmed he will retire from tennis after the 2024 Paris Olympics. The 37-year-old is planning to play in the singles and doubles at what will be his fifth Games. “Arrived in Paris for my last ever tennis tournament,” Murray wrote on X. “Competing for Team GB has been by far the most memorable weeks of my career and I’m extremely proud to get to do it one final time!” The Scot’s first Games appearance was in Beijing in 2008, when he lost in straight sets to Lu Yen-hsun in the first round. The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), Kaduna Zonal Command, has arraigned a “fake content creator”, Audu Ishida, also known as Baddie Kylemilli, over allegations of internet fraud. In a post on its X page on Tuesday, the antigraft agency said Ishida is facing a single charge of impersonation, retention of proceeds of crime, and money laundering before Justice Hauwa’u Buhari of the Federal High Court in Kaduna State. World record holder Tobi Amusan has been selected as the country’s flagbearer for the opening ceremony of the Paris 2024 Olympic Games. This appointment marks a historic moment for Nigerian athletics, as Tobi Amusan becomes the first track and field athlete in two decades to receive this honour. Police were out in force on the empty streets of the Ugandan capital Kampala on Tuesday ahead of a planned anti-corruption protests that has been banned by the authorities. Chronicle NG reported that President Yoweri Museveni, who has ruled the East African country with an iron fist for almost four decades, had warned the demonstrators at the weekend they were “playing with fire”. Three opposition lawmakers were remanded in custody late Monday, police said, after opposition leader Bobi Wine said his National Unity Platform (NUP) headquarters was “under siege” by police and army officers. The Nigeria Police Force, Lagos State Command has busted a fake sachet water-producing company at Oluwole Market in the Apapa area of the state. The suspects were said to be fraudulently using another company’s brand name to sell their products. Benjamin Hundeyin, Lagos Police Public Relations Officer, disclosed this in a post on his X handle, said the perpetrators also duplicated the NAFDAC number of the company. Hundeyin noted that their activities were discovered after a tip-off by residents in the community. He wrote, “Thank you, Lagosians, for giving us information and safeguarding the health of others.
